Convertible Car Seat Weight Requirements



With so many convertible car seat models available on the market today, it can be difficult to determine which one is right for your child’s weight requirements. Not all car seats are built the same, and some may not be able to adequately protect your little one in the event of an accident. To ensure that you get the best possible protection for your child, it is important to understand the different weight requirements for each type of convertible car seat.

When it comes to choosing a convertible car seat for your child, safety should always be the number one priority. That’s why it’s important to understand the weight requirements associated with each type of car seat. While the weight ranges vary depending on the model, there are a few general guidelines that you should keep in mind.

Rear-facing convertible car seats are the safest option for infants and toddlers. Generally, they can accommodate children between 5 and 40 pounds, with some models even going up to 65 pounds. If your child is larger than 40 pounds, you’ll need to switch to a forward-facing convertible car seat. These models typically have a higher weight range, usually between 22 and 65 pounds. It’s important to note, however, that some forward-facing car seats may not be suitable for children over 40 pounds.

High-back booster seats are designed for children who have outgrown their convertible car seats, but who still need additional protection. High-back booster seats can generally accommodate children between 30 and 120 pounds, although some models may have lower or higher limits. It’s important to check the manufacturer’s specifications before purchasing a booster seat to ensure that it will meet your child’s needs.

Finally, no-back booster seats are designed for children who have outgrown their high-back booster seats, but who still need additional support. No-back booster seats typically have a weight limit of 40 to 120 pounds, although some models may have higher weight limits. Additionally, no-back booster seats are not recommended for use with children under 40 pounds.

It’s important to note that all convertible car seats and booster seats must meet the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ard (FMVSS 213) in order to be sold in the United States. This standard sets specific guidelines for crash testing, labeling, and other safety features. Before purchasing a car seat, it is important to make sure that it meets the FMVSS 213 requirements.

The weight requirements for convertible car seats and booster seats may vary depending on the manufacturer and the model, so it is important to check the manufacturer’s specifications before making your purchase. Additionally, it is important to keep in mind that the safest option for your child is still to use a rear-facing car seat for as long as possible. With these guidelines in mind, you can be sure that you are getting the best possible protection for your little one.
